Can Guinea Pigs Eat Bread? A Nutritional Breakdown

The short answer is: While guinea pigs can technically eat bread, it’s not recommended as a regular part of their diet.

Bread, especially white bread, is often high in carbohydrates and low in essential nutrients that guinea pigs need to thrive. A diet rich in such foods can lead to health problems, including:

  • Obesity: Excess carbohydrates can lead to weight gain.
  • Dental issues: The soft texture of bread can contribute to dental problems, as it doesn’t provide enough resistance to wear down their teeth.
  • Nutritional deficiencies: Bread lacks the essential vitamins and minerals, such as vitamin C, that guinea pigs require.

Why Guinea Pigs Need a Nutrient-Rich Diet

Guinea pigs are herbivores, and their natural diet consists primarily of hay, fresh vegetables, and a small amount of pellets. These foods provide the necessary vitamins, minerals, and fiber that guinea pigs need to stay healthy.

  • Hay: The most important component of a guinea pig’s diet, hay provides essential fiber for digestion and helps keep their teeth healthy.
  • Fresh vegetables: A variety of fresh vegetables, such as bell peppers, carrots, and spinach, offer v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ants.
  • Pellets: Guinea pig pellets are a good source of protein and can be used as a supplement to hay and vegetables.

Healthy Alternatives to Bread

If you’re looking for a tasty treat for your guinea pig, consider these healthier options:

  • Fresh herbs: Parsley, cilantro, and basil are all safe for guinea pigs to eat in small quantities.
  • Vitamin C supplements: Guinea pigs cannot produce vitamin C on their own, so it’s important to provide a supplement.
  • Timothy hay treats: These treats are made from Timothy hay and are a healthier alternative to bread.

Remember: While occasional treats are fine, it’s essential to prioritize a healthy and balanced diet for your guinea pig. By providing them with plenty of hay, fresh vegetables, and a small amount of pellets, you can help ensure their long and healthy life.
